Viral Infection
An infection caused by the presence of a virus in the body, which can lead to various diseases depending on the virus type and the body's immune response.
Liver Cancer
A disease characterized by malignant cells forming in the tissues of the liver, which can be primary or secondary (metastatic).
Liver Failure
A critical condition where the liver loses its function, which can lead to life-threatening complications.
Fungal Infection
A disease condition caused by the growth of fungi in or on the body, leading to symptoms like itching, rashes, or more severe systemic issues.
